Best time to go to Stonyford

The best time to visit Stonyford is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.1°F (4.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February40.8°F (4.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March42.4°F (5.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.7°F (10.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June56.1°F (13.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July58.3°F (14.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
September54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November44.8°F (7.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December41.2°F (5.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Stonyford

For your visit to Stonyford, Northern Ireland, you can fly into two major airports: George Best Belfast City Airport (BHD), located 16.1km away, and Belfast International Airport (BFS), situated 12.9km from Stonyford. What's the seasonal weather like in Stonyford?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Stonyford is 1018 mm.
